It has been enough said that Windows Mobile phones do not support capacitive display. May that was true till windows mobile 6.1. Toshiba has a lot of phones in the tunnel to be released this year (Q4) and in the Q1 of 2010.

The most interesting between all of them is the model K01 whose description says:
- QWERTY
- Slider design
- 4.1-inch display
- WVGA resolution
- 3.2MP camera
- Windows Mobile 6.5
- CAPACITIVE DISPLAY!
